Transaction 21fd985936d73163a03b58b722614718a865b419a5bd3c68e5245d6a9eca68ff

3 Input
2 Outputs
  • 21fd985936d73163a03b58b722614718a865b419a5bd3c68e5245d6a9eca68ff:0
  • value  4030000
    address  1FaJXeU1osWRfbxiejvXVMNTe2cEYeS64a
  • 21fd985936d73163a03b58b722614718a865b419a5bd3c68e5245d6a9eca68ff:1
  • value  15964525
    address  3GJgaWQYYb4U1j38hbePXFnxr4F9p3zFn7